About The Role

Be the Backbone of Our Team

We're looking for a Team Organiser to provide comprehensive administrative and secretarial support, ensuring our specialist teams can focus on keeping Britain moving. If you're highly organised, great at multitasking, and passionate about delivering excellent customer service, this role is for you.

What You'll Do

  • Manage general office administration, including mail control, diary coordination, and maintaining personnel records (including assets such as mobile phones).
  • Arrange travel, accommodation, vehicles, and order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) for the team.
  • Organise meetings, prepare and distribute documentation, take minutes when required, and follow up on actions.
  • Provide a consistent telephone presence, delivering excellent customer service and sending team communications as needed.
  • Maintain efficient filing systems, ensuring records of meetings, statutory documents, and authorisations are up to date.
  • Use financial and procurement systems, acting as Local Purchasing Agent to order stationery and office consumables.
  • Report IT and office facility issues and monitor responses.
  • Undertake administrative tasks as directed, including technical literature searches.
  • Carry out the role in a way that reflects and reinforces Network Rail's values.

Your Experience And Skills

What you'll need

Essential

  • Ability to multitask and manage time effectively.
  • Strong organisational skills and attention to detail.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ills, including a professional telephone manner.
  • Proficiency in relevant IT packages.
  • Experience working as part of a team.

Desirable

  • Knowledge of the railway environment and geography.
  • Recognised qualification in office management or keyboard skills.
  • Experience in records management.

Safety and Compliance

Keeping people safe on the railway is at the heart of everything we do. Safe behaviour is therefore a requirement of working for Network Rail. You should demonstrate your personal dedication to safety on your application.

Drugs and Alcohol Standard

All prospective candidates will be required to undergo and pass a drugs and alcohol test. Your application will be rescinded if you record a positive test. All positive drugs and alcohol test results for prospective candidates will be securely held on Sentinel database and a 5 year suspension from applying for a safety critical role, a role which requires PTS certification or a Key Safety role on Network Rail Managed Infrastructure will be enforced.
